How Long Does it Take to Cook a Rack of Lamb in an Air Fryer?
The cooking time for a rack of lamb in an air fryer depends on several factors: the size of the rack, the desired level of doneness, and your specific air fryer model. Generally, a 2-bone rack of lamb will take between 20-30 minutes at a temperature of around 375°F (190°C). However, using a meat thermometer is crucial for accuracy. What Temperature Should I Cook a Rack of Lamb in an Air Fryer?
The ideal temperature for cooking a rack of lamb in an air fryer is 375°F (190°C). This high temperature helps to achieve that beautiful, crispy exterior while ensuring the inside cooks evenly. However, remember that every air fryer is slightly different, so you might need to adjust the temperature slightly based on your model and the size of your rack.
How Do I Know When My Rack of Lamb is Cooked?
The most accurate way to determine the doneness of your rack of lamb is by using a meat thermometer. Here's a handy guide:
- Rare: 125°F (52°C)
- Medium-Rare: 130-135°F (54-57°C)
- Medium: 140-145°F (60-63°C)
- Medium-Well: 150-155°F (66-68°C)
- Well-Done: 160°F (71°C)
Can I Marinate My Rack of Lamb Before Air Frying?
Absolutely! Marinating your rack of lamb is a fantastic way to enhance its flavor and tenderness. A simple marinade of olive oil, garlic, rosemary, and thyme will work wonders. Allow the lamb to marinate for at least 30 minutes, or even overnight for the best results.
What are the Best Herbs and Spices for Air Fryer Rack of Lamb?
The beauty of cooking rack of lamb is the versatility of flavor combinations. Classic herbs like rosemary, thyme, and mint pair wonderfully with lamb. Garlic, both minced and whole cloves, adds a pungent savory note. For a more robust flavor profile, experiment with spices like smoked paprika, cumin, or coriander. How Do I Make My Air Fryer Rack of Lamb Crispy?
Achieving a crispy exterior on your air fryer rack of lamb is all about proper preparation and technique. Ensure the rack is patted completely dry before cooking. A high cooking temperature (375°F/190°C) and adequate air circulation are also essential. Consider searing the lamb briefly in a hot pan before air frying for extra crispiness.
What are Some Delicious Side Dishes to Serve with Air Fryer Rack of Lamb?
Air fryer rack of lamb is a versatile main course that pairs well with a variety of side dishes. Roasted vegetables (such as asparagus, carrots, or potatoes), creamy mashed potatoes, and a fresh salad are all excellent choices. A simple mint sauce or a red wine reduction sauce can elevate the dish to new heights.
Can I Cook a Larger Rack of Lamb in an Air Fryer?
While most air fryers can comfortably accommodate a 2-bone rack, larger racks may require a longer cooking time and possibly a lower temperature to ensure even cooking throughout. You may need to cook it in stages, flipping halfway through. Always check for doneness with a meat thermometer.
